I've read it is possible to run an external hydraulic motor, eg for a conveyor belt, from Dexta hydaraulics.

Is this using the Double Acting Ram attachment?

If so, is it possible to add a DAR to the standard Dexta lift cover, or does the DAR require a special cover?

Ben , to run external hydraulics, ie for a hydraulic motor for a conveyer belt, you would only need single acting hydraulics ,hook one hose to the spool valve in front of the seat, and the return to the diff/hyd housing filler behind the seat.You would only need a double acting spool valve if you wanted the hydraulic motor to turn in both directions.This could be one option for you depending on what you want it to do.Cheers "The Swanndri Guy"
